Sou Quarteira Movement rocked Passeio das Dunas

The Sou Quarteira project started off a conversation between 4 friends (Dino d’Santiago, Miguel Jacinto, Naomi Guerreiro and Inês Oliveira).

By claiming that Quarteira is not just sun and beach, this project aims to boost the city, create infrastructure and new opportunities for future generations, promoting the city culturally, socially, geographically and economically.

The Sou Quarteira Movement took place on August 16 and 17, 2019 in the “Passeio das Dunas”.

This year the Sou Quarteira movement has 3 strands:
– The Festival, in which they participated:

     On the 16th of August: 
M.D.A & Maskarilla, Allen Halloween, Mishlawi, Mayra Andrade, Plutónio, Branko, Mina & Bryte, Dj Big, Dj Kwan

     On the 17th of August:
Perigo Público & Sickonce, Sacik Brow & Fragas (with Malabá as their special guest), Eva Rap Diva, Kojey Radical, Jimmy P, Mundo Segundo & Sam The Kid, PEDRO, Dj Adamm, Progressivu

– The Documentary “Sou365 Dias”.

The documentary aims to reveal a different perspective and never seen on the city. A movie that deepens the relationship of places with the city. Stories that show us the impact the city has and how it shapes identities. Stories that reflect the heart of the city.

– The Photography Exhibition

“Heroes of Quarteira” which aims to “honor personalities who have contributed in some way to the cultural and social development of Quarteira”
